Western and Central Railways Announce Weekend Blocks for Maintenance: Check Full Schedule and Train Impacts

Mumbai, April 18, 2025: In a move aimed at ensuring the safety and efficiency of suburban railway operations, the Western and Central Railways have announced scheduled night and mega blocks this weekend for essential maintenance works across multiple sections of the Mumbai suburban network.

Western Railway: Night Block Between Vasai Road and Vaitarna

Western Railway will operate a night block on the up and down fast lines between Vasai Road and Vaitarna stations on the intervening night of Friday and Saturday (April 18/19, 2025).

According to a press release issued by Vineet Abhishek, Chief Public Relations Officer of Western Railway:

  • Up fast line block: From 23:50 hrs to 02:50 hrs

  • Down fast line block: From 01:30 hrs to 04:30 hrs

Due to this block, Train No. 19101 Virar–Bharuch MEMU will be delayed by 10 minutes, departing from Virar at 04:45 hrs instead of its scheduled 04:35 hrs.

Western Railway confirmed that no day-time block will be operated on Sunday, April 20, 2025, on its suburban section.


Central Railway: Mega Block on Sunday, April 20

The Central Railway’s Mumbai Division will undertake a mega block on various suburban sections to carry out essential engineering and maintenance work on Sunday, April 20, 2025. Below are the detailed timings and impact on services:

1. CSMT–Vidyavihar (Up & Down Slow Lines)

Block Time: 10:55 hrs to 15:55 hrs (5 hours)

  • Down slow services from CSMT between 10:48 hrs and 15:45 hrs will be diverted via down fast line, halting at Byculla, Parel, Dadar, Matunga, Sion, and Kurla, then re-diverted to down slow line at Vidyavihar.

  • Up slow services from Ghatkopar between 10:19 hrs and 15:52 hrs will run on up fast line, halting at Kurla, Sion, Matunga, Dadar, Parel, and Byculla.

Stations without service during this block:
Masjid, Sandhurst Road, Chinchpokli, Currey Road (on both up and down lines)

Last/First Services on Affected Routes:

  • Last down slow local before block: Departs CSMT at 10:07 hrs

  • First down slow local after block: Departs CSMT at 15:57 hrs

  • Last up slow local before block: Departs Kalyan at 09:13 hrs

  • First up slow local after block: Departs Kalyan at 15:10 hrs

2. Thane–Vashi/Nerul (Up & Down Trans Harbour Lines)

Block Time: 11:10 hrs to 16:10 hrs (5 hours)

  • Down Harbour services from Thane to Vashi/Nerul/Panvel will remain cancelled from 10:35 hrs to 16:07 hrs.

  • Up Harbour services from Panvel/Nerul/Vashi to Thane will be suspended from Vashi at 10:25 hrs to Nerul at 16:09 hrs.
